Concrete Damage Repair in West Des Moines, IA
Concrete damage repair services address issues such as cracking, spalling, and surface deterioration in existing concrete surfaces. These repairs are commonly needed for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have experienced wear and tear over time. Property owners typically seek this service to restore the structural integrity, appearance, and safety of their concrete surfaces, preventing further damage and prolonging their lifespan.
Before requesting concrete damage rep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the types of repair methods available, and the expected outcomes. It’s important to assess whether the damage is superficial or structural, as this influences the repair approach. Clarifying the scope of work, potential costs, and the timeline can help ensure that the repair process aligns with property maintenance goals.

Common Concrete Damage Repair Jobs
Concrete Crack Repair - fills and seals cracks to prevent further damage and water intrusion.
Surface Leveling - restores evenness to uneven or sunken concrete slabs.
Spalling and Chipping Repair - addresses surface deterioration caused by freeze-thaw cycles or wear.
Concrete Resurfacing - applies a new layer to improve appearance and extend the lifespan of existing concrete.
Structural Damage Repair - reinforces or replaces compromised concrete to maintain stability.
Joint and Expansion Gap Repair - restores proper expansion joints to prevent cracking and movement.
Concrete Damage Repair Questions
What types of concrete damage can be repaired? Common issues like cracks, spalling, and uneven surfaces can be addressed through repair services to restore structural integrity and appearance.
How do I know if my concrete needs repair? Signs such as large cracks, sinking, or surface deterioration indicate that repair may be necessary to prevent further damage.
What causes concrete damage in properties? Factors like freeze-thaw cycles, soil movement, heavy loads, and poor initial installation can lead to concrete deterioration.
Can repair services improve the lifespan of existing concrete? Yes, proper repairs can extend the durability and functionality of concrete surfaces, preventing the need for complete replacement.
